I stamped her out on
Ultra Smooth Premium White Card stock with my
Tuxedo Black Memento ink. Then I colored her with my
Spectrum Noir markers. I wanted to add a "tree" to the top, so I just drew on some greenery and colored them in with my markers.
After coloring the image, I cut it out in a simple rectangle and layered it on some of the papers I had chosen for my project. I grabbed one sheet of double sided paper and cut two strips. I used a Martha Stewart edge punch down one long side of each strip. Then I layered them on my base card.
I thought a pinwheel would be a fun addition to the card so I started with a 2 1/2" x 2 1/2" piece of double-sided paper.
Then I folded it in half from corner to corner.
Then opened it and folded it in half the opposite way. Crossing over the previously folded line.
Then I opened it up and marked the center where the two lines cross with a pencil mark (you don't have to mark it if you can just see where they cross).
Next I took my scissors and cut in from each corner almost to the center but not quite. Don't get too close or it will rip too easily.
Then, going in one direction, take each corner point and fold it (roll gently) toward the pencil mark. Adhere the corner point to the pencil mark area with a glue dot or a strong adhesive.
Go all the way around the square, folding in the corner points. Be sure to go in one direction.
This is what it should look like when you are finished. You can add a button or bling to the center if you want. After I made my pinwheel, I glued a button to the center and then added it to my card.
